Search from various 영어 teachers...
周秋心
been in and been to
(1) He has ever been in American for 3 years.
(2) He has been to American for 3 years.
Do the two sentences have the same meanings in some ways?
2019년 7월 22일 오전 11:36
답변 · 4
the first sentence does not make sense at all. the second sentence is close. "been to" means you were there but have now left. so you can say "he has been to America." Or you can say "been in" which is like saying "lived in". Example: "he has been in America for 3 years" or "he has lived in America for 3 years" or "he has been living in America for 3 years." they are all saying the same thing.
2019년 7월 22일
the first sentence does not make sense at all. the second sentence is close. "been to" means you were there but have now left. so you can say "he has been to America." Or you can say "been in" which is like saying "lived in". Example: "he has been in America for 3 years" or "he has lived in America for 3 years" or "he has been living in America for 3 years." they are all saying the same thing.
2019년 7월 22일
the first sentence does not make sense at all. the second sentence is close. "been to" means you were there but have now left. so you can say "he has been to America." Or you can say "been in" which is like saying "lived in". Example: "he has been in America for 3 years" or "he has lived in America for 3 years" or "he has been living in America for 3 years." they are all saying the same thing.
2019년 7월 22일
2) is incorrect.
And 1) needs changing too.
'He has been in America for 3 years.'
2019년 7월 22일
아직도 답을 찾지 못하셨나요?
질문을 남겨보세요. 원어민이 도움을 줄 수 있을 거예요!
周秋心
언어 구사 능력
중국어(북경어), 영어
학습 언어
영어
좋아할 수도 있는 읽을거리

Santa, St. Nicholas, or Father Christmas? How Christmas Varies Across English-Speaking Countries
3 좋아요 · 0 댓글

Reflecting on Your Progress: Year-End Language Journal Prompts
2 좋아요 · 1 댓글

Same Word, Different Meaning: American, British, and South African English
25 좋아요 · 17 댓글
다른 읽을거리
